On the headline measure this school is in the upper half of state-funded primaries in England.

Compared with the fifth of schools whose intake is second least disadvantaged, which is where this one sits, it is in the better-performing half.

There are no progress measures for primary schools any more. They were calculated from a key stage 1 baseline, and statutory key stage 1 tests ended in 2023, so nothing has been published since. That makes attainment the only official measure — and attainment tracks intake closely, which is why the comparison against similar schools above is the more useful of the two lines.
